all searches hijacked to "supersportsearch.com"
« on: April 24, 2011, 05:19:16 PM »
I have windows XP.  Whenever I try a google search, it redirects me almost immediately to a useless @#$! site called "supersportsearch.com" or some such. 

I have gone into the task manager to try to eliminate this corruption of my system, but I can't figure out which "image name" to eliminate.

Any suggestions?

What protection softwares/brand (Antivirus, Malware, Spyware) are installed on your PC? You may try downloading Malwarebytes, Superantispyware and installing them, then updating latest definition, performing a full scan and see if that helps.
